We learned about H.A.L.T. For those who don't know what H.A.L.T. is, let me explain.
H - Hungry
A - Angry
L - Lonely
T - Tired
Whenever Nic is giving me attitude or is argumentative about things that don't make sense, I say "HALT", and it prompts him to think about if he is hungry, angry, lonely or tired. It doesn't always work, but usually he'll say "Okay I'm hungry", or "ya I'm lonely. I wanted to go to so-and-so's house but I couldn't " or "I am angry!". No matter what his reponse is, if we can nail something down, we can talk about it.
